Short description

Keycloak is the most widely deployed open source IAM platform, providing enterprise-grade SSO, MFA, SAML, OIDC, LDAP, and Kerberos support in a self-hosted, Apache 2.0 licensed package maintained by Red Hat. 

Open source identity, authorization and zero trust stack (Kratos, Hydra, Keto, Oathkeeper) available self-hosted or as Ory Network SaaS.
